SUMMARY:Weeds!
DESCRIPTION:Hear how City of York council manages weeds\, and how to opt your street out of chemical spraying. \nVolunteers from communities that have opted out and Councillors Kent and Whitcroft will share how they manage this\, and Laura Potts\, a Bishophill resident\, will talk about the value of street plants in greening our environment. \nFind us at the Hudson Room\, CYC West Offices\, Station Rise \nThis is a drop-in session suitable for ages 12+ – no booking is needed.

SUMMARY:Wild Fridays
DESCRIPTION:Join volunteers of all ages & backgrounds who are volunteering in this local green space to enjoy & improve Hull Road Park for people and wildlife. \nSessions may involve a variety of tasks from helping to maintain the wildlife areas\, eco crafting\, habitat building to wildlife surveys and walks. \nSessions are open to anyone wishing to engage with local nature spaces and no experience is needed as all activities are guided by our Project Officers and you can stay as long or as little as you like. \nUnder 15s must be accompanied by a guardian\, 16 – 17 year olds will need signed permission from a guardian. \nAttendees will meet by the Pavilion in Hull Road Park\, YO10 3TQ. \nRegister via email to york@tcv.org.uk
